>> In case of error, the function test_init() need to call
>> platform_device_del() instead of platform_device_unregister().
>> Otherwise, we may call platform_device_put() twice.
>>
> Is platform_device_del() the partner to platform_device_add()? If so
> then yes, this looks right. But I think the labels can be improved:
>
> _
>
>
> However, take a look at test_exit(). it does
> platform_device_unregister(test0) when test0 is in the same state. Is
> that code wrong as well? Presumably it's working OK?

platform_device_unregister() is a warp of platform_device_del()
and platform_device_put(), if platform_device_add() success, we
can use platform_device_unregister() to do this, so that code
is OK.
